Q: Why is my target failing under the new hermetic build?

A: Expected during the Kilnworks migration. Hermetic builds forbid reads outside declared inputs, so anything touching system headers, home-directory configs, or network fetches breaks. Fix: declare the dependency explicitly or vendor it. Do not add sandbox exemptions; those are being removed in Q3. Most failures fall into five known patterns, each with a documented fix. Before raising it at the eng sync, check the migration cookbook on the page below.

wiki page, bawig-yawep: https://jenkins.nelvrotech.local/ticket/build/projects/view/view/pages/view/a285c2b5588ad4f337d9b5f2

Visitors may use the quiet room on the top floor of Fennick House only when accompanied by a staff member. Facilities should log each visit and remind guests that calls and meetings are not permitted inside. The room door stays locked outside business hours; staff admit visitors using the code below.

door code, tagep-yahaf: bdg-MXKGXI-35155284

# Flaglight Rollouts — Approvals

Quick version for on-call: any rollout touching more than 5% of traffic needs an approval in Flaglight before the ramp continues. Kill switches don't need approval — just flip them and note it in the incident channel. Scheduled ramps pause automatically if error budget burns hot. If you're stuck at 2 a.m. with a pending approval, there's one person authorized to override, and that's the approver below.

account owner for tagep-bafof: Norael Gilax Juleth